Littelfuse 0232001.M Glass Cartridge Fuse 1A 250VAC 5x20mm Equivalent & Substitute Parts
Part Overview
The Littelfuse 0232001.M is a 1 A, 250 V AC/DC glass cartridge fuse with a 5mm x 20mm form factor, designed for use in fuse holders. This part is classified as obsolete, which necessitates identification of active equivalent and substitute components for ongoing design and procurement requirements. Equivalent parts maintain identical electrical and mechanical specifications, while substitute parts provide functional alternatives within the same application category.

Substitute Part Grouping Explanation
Substitution eligibility is determined by strict equivalence across the following parameters: current rating (1 A), voltage rating (250 V AC), fuse type (cartridge glass), physical package (5mm x 20mm), response time (medium blow), and operating temperature range (-55°C ~ 125°C). All identified substitutes maintain these core electrical and mechanical specifications.
The substitute parts are grouped into two categories:
Littelfuse Series 232 and 234 (Active Status): Parts 0232001.MXF15P, 0232001.MXF34P, 0232001.MXF5P, 0232001.MXP, 0234001.MXBP, and 0234001.MXP are active production components from Littelfuse with identical current and voltage ratings. These parts differ in melting I²t values and DC cold resistance, which reflect manufacturing variations within the same functional class.
Eaton GMC Series (Active Status): Parts BK/GMC-1-R, BK1/GMC-1-R, and GMC-1-R are active Eaton products meeting the same electrical specifications. These parts have a lower breaking capacity (35A versus 100A) compared to Littelfuse equivalents.
OptiFuse MSC Series (Active Status): Part MSC-1A is an active OptiFuse product with identical electrical specifications and a higher melting I²t value (2.112).

Engineering Selection Recommendations
Primary Substitutes (Littelfuse Series 232 Active Parts): Parts 0232001.MXF15P, 0232001.MXF34P, 0232001.MXF5P, and 0232001.MXP are direct active replacements from the original manufacturer. All are ROHS3 compliant and maintain 100A breaking capacity. These parts are preferred for applications requiring manufacturer continuity and regulatory compliance.
Secondary Substitutes (Littelfuse Series 234): Parts 0234001.MXBP and 0234001.MXP are active Littelfuse alternatives with higher melting I²t values (1.975) and increased DC cold resistance (0.175 Ω). These parts carry expanded approval certifications (CE, CSA, K-MARK, PSE, UL) and are suitable for applications requiring broader regulatory acceptance.
Alternative Manufacturer Options (Eaton GMC Series): Parts BK/GMC-1-R, BK1/GMC-1-R, and GMC-1-R are active Eaton products with identical electrical specifications but reduced breaking capacity (35A). These parts are ROHS3 compliant and carry CSA, KC, and UL certifications. Selection of Eaton parts is appropriate when multi-source procurement is required or when application breaking capacity requirements do not exceed 35A.
Alternative Manufacturer Option (OptiFuse MSC Series): Part MSC-1A is an active OptiFuse product with identical electrical specifications and the highest melting I²t value (2.112). This part carries cULus and UL 248 certifications and is suitable for applications requiring OptiFuse sourcing or specific thermal characteristics.
Frequently Asked Questions (FAQ)
Q: Can all listed substitute parts be used interchangeably with the 0232001.M?
A: All substitute parts maintain identical current rating (1 A), voltage rating (250 V AC), fuse type (cartridge glass), physical package (5mm x 20mm), response time (medium blow), and operating temperature range (-55°C ~ 125°C). Substitution is electrically and mechanically valid. Differences in breaking capacity, melting I²t, and DC cold resistance reflect manufacturing variations within the same functional class and do not affect basic fuse operation in standard applications.
Q: What is the significance of breaking capacity differences between Littelfuse and Eaton parts?
A: Breaking capacity is the maximum fault current the fuse can safely interrupt at rated voltage. Littelfuse Series 232, 234, and OptiFuse MSC parts have 100A breaking capacity. Eaton GMC series parts have 35A breaking capacity. Selection depends on the maximum prospective fault current in the application circuit. If fault current does not exceed 35A, Eaton parts are suitable. If fault current may exceed 35A, Littelfuse or OptiFuse parts are required.
Q: What does melting I²t indicate?
A: Melting I²t is a thermal characteristic indicating the energy required to melt the fuse element. The original 0232001.M has a melting I²t of 1.41. Littelfuse Series 232 active parts have 1.373, Series 234 parts have 1.975, Eaton GMC parts have 1.8, and OptiFuse MSC-1A has 2.112. These variations reflect different fuse element designs and thermal response characteristics. Selection should be based on application thermal requirements and coordination with circuit protection schemes.
Q: Are all substitute parts RoHS compliant?
A: The original 0232001.M is RoHS non-compliant. All active substitute parts listed are ROHS3 compliant, meeting current environmental regulations. This compliance is a key advantage of transitioning from the obsolete 0232001.M to any of the active alternatives.
Q: What certifications should I consider for regulatory compliance?
A: The original 0232001.M carries only METI approval. Littelfuse Series 232 active parts carry CE, KC, and PSE certifications. Littelfuse Series 234 parts carry CE, CSA, K-MARK, PSE, and UL certifications. Eaton GMC parts carry CSA, KC-MARK, and UL certifications. OptiFuse MSC-1A carries cULus and UL 248 certifications. Selection should align with the regulatory requirements of the target market and application.
Q: Can I use Eaton GMC parts in applications previously using Littelfuse 0232001.M?
A: Eaton GMC parts are electrically and mechanically equivalent for standard fuse operation. However, the reduced breaking capacity (35A versus 100A) must be evaluated against the application's maximum prospective fault current. If fault current may exceed 35A, Eaton parts are not suitable. If fault current is confirmed to remain below 35A, Eaton parts provide a valid alternative with established UL and CSA certifications.
